Sealed Video 75: Hina Dolls brings a unique twist to the long-running series. It dives deep into the eerie world of traditional Japanese Hina dolls, playing on their creepy, lifelike quality. The atmosphere is thick with dread, and the pacing feels just right—slow enough to build tension but quick when it needs to scare. Practical effects here are especially striking, with unsettling transformations that really stick with you. The performances are raw and unfiltered, adding to the overall authenticity. What sets this film apart is how it intertwines folklore with a modern horror narrative, making it a bizarre yet compelling entry in the series that explores the uncanny and the familiar. You can feel the weight of history in every frame.
